Every loss, Parker River NWR hosts an annual two-day deer quest. This quest plays an essential role in handling wildlife by decreasing over-crowding and over-browsing.
Sniper Africa Things To Know Before You Get This

A took care of deer search is permitted at Parker River due to the fact that the populace lacks a natural predator. While there has always been a stable population of coyotes on the haven, they are incapable to manage the deer populace on their very own, and mainly feed on sick and wounded deer.
Lots of people are surprised to listen to there is a substantial populace of deer on the haven, particularly frequenters who have never or seldom detected one on website. This is because deer act differently on the sanctuary compared to those discovered in the surrounding rural or semi-rural locations. Off the refuge, deer are normally seen in farming fields and along roadsides as a result of the abundance of food.

Because of this, they are frequently grazing in the maritime woodland or dune which are not open for public use. Human task at the haven likewise presses them far from the roadway and boardwalks throughout the day, and into areas with denser plants that supplies easy cover. Ultimately, deer are crepuscular, indicating they are most active at dusk and dawn.
If you're fortunate, you might identify a deer venturing right into fields after sunrise or before sunset. Searching likewise represents a historic land usage that has occurred as long as people depended on Plum Island for subsistence. Several seekers explain a deep link to the land and respect for wild animals.
